About

Yuko Miyagoe is a scholar working on Molecular Biology, Genetics and Oncology. According to data from OpenAlex, Yuko Miyagoe has authored 16 papers receiving a total of 879 indexed citations (citations by other indexed papers that have themselves been cited), including 14 papers in Molecular Biology, 3 papers in Genetics and 2 papers in Oncology. Recurrent topics in Yuko Miyagoe’s work include Muscle Physiology and Disorders (9 papers), Virus-based gene therapy research (3 papers) and RNA Research and Splicing (3 papers). Yuko Miyagoe is often cited by papers focused on Muscle Physiology and Disorders (9 papers), Virus-based gene therapy research (3 papers) and RNA Research and Splicing (3 papers). Yuko Miyagoe collaborates with scholars based in Japan, France and Poland. Yuko Miyagoe's co-authors include Shin’ichi Takeda, Ikuya Nonaka, Kazunori Hanaoka, Kiichi Arahata, Yo‐ichi Nabeshima, Yo-ichi Nabeshima, Yoko Nabeshima, Michiko Hayasaka, Daisuke Kitamura and Takuya Watanabe and has published in prestigious journals such as Proceedings of the National Academy of Sciences, Journal of Biological Chemistry and The Journal of Immunology.
